简体中文简体中文
EnglishEnglish
简体中文简体中文

揭秘“i”的源码:从\n\n到现代编程的演变之路

2025-01-04 18:18:19

在计算机科学的世界里,字符“i”看似平凡无奇,但它的源码背后却蕴藏着丰富的历史和文化。本文将带领读者一起追溯“i”的源码起源,从古老的字符编码到现代编程的演变之路。

一、字符“i”的源码起源

1.古老的字符编码

在计算机诞生之前,字符的编码主要依赖于各种字符集。在拉丁字母中,字符“i”的源码可以追溯到古希腊字母。当时,希腊字母的“ι”(iota)是元音字母,表示短元音[i]。随着字母的传播,拉丁字母的“i”继承了这一特性。

2.标准化字符编码

随着计算机的发展,字符编码逐渐走向标准化。在ASCII编码中,字符“i”的源码是0x69(十六进制),即十进制的105。ASCII编码是美国信息交换标准代码,主要用于英文和其他西欧语言。

3.Unicode编码

随着全球化的推进,字符编码需要支持更多的语言和符号。Unicode编码应运而生,它将世界上所有的字符和符号统一编码。在Unicode编码中,字符“i”的源码是U+0069。

二、字符“i”在现代编程中的应用

1.数据存储与传输

在编程中,字符“i”常常用于表示整数类型。例如,在C语言中,int类型的变量名可以命名为“i”。在数据存储和传输过程中,字符“i”的源码保证了数据的准确性和一致性。

2.字符串处理

在字符串处理中,字符“i”作为元音字母,常用于表示特定的字符串模式。例如,在Java语言中,可以使用正则表达式“i”来忽略大小写,实现通配符匹配。

3.数据结构

在数据结构中,字符“i”也扮演着重要角色。例如,在链表中,可以使用字符“i”作为索引来访问链表中的元素。

三、字符“i”的源码与编程文化

1.编程语言的演变

从ASCII编码到Unicode编码,字符“i”的源码见证了编程语言的演变。随着编程语言的不断发展,字符编码技术也在不断进步。

2.跨文化编程

在全球化的今天,跨文化编程成为了一种趋势。字符“i”的源码使得程序员能够轻松地处理不同语言的数据,促进编程文化的交流与融合。

3.编程哲学

字符“i”的源码反映了编程哲学中的“简洁之美”。在编程中,尽量使用简洁的代码和字符,能够提高代码的可读性和可维护性。

总之,字符“i”的源码从古老的字符编码到现代编程的演变之路,见证了计算机科学的进步。在未来的编程发展中,字符“i”将继续发挥其独特的作用,为程序员提供便利。